Is there experimental evidence that Silica gel can form the patterns seen in AGATES ?

0

The chemical reaction that occurs as the gel transforms from a liquid to a solid was defined by two Russian scientists, (Belousov-Zhabotinskii reaction). I will not go into the chemistry just to say that this reaction speeds up and then slows down in waves. In other words it pulses. Each time this process stops and starts again a new band is formed.
